Method for displaying a vehicle environment of a vehicle
First Claim
1. A method for displaying a vehicle environment of a vehicle, comprising:
- detecting the vehicle environment in camera images with the aid of a plurality of cameras;
projecting the camera images onto a geometrical projection surface in a virtual space;
creating a depth map for a visual range of a virtual camera that describes a distance of a plurality of points of the geometrical projection surface from the virtual camera in the virtual space;
calculating an image from the virtual camera that images the geometrical projection surface in the virtual space;
ascertaining, on the basis of the depth map, a particular region of the image of the virtual camera in which the geometrical projection surface lies in a specific distance range in relation to the virtual camera; and
Gaussian blurring the image of the virtual camera in the region in which the particular region is imaged.

Abstract
A method for displaying a vehicle environment of a vehicle, including a detection of the vehicle environment in camera images with the aid of a plurality of cameras; projecting the camera images onto a geometrical projection surface in a virtual space, setting up a depth map for a visual range of a virtual camera that describes a distance of a plurality of points of the geometrical projection surface from the virtual camera in the virtual space; calculating an image from the virtual camera that images the geometrical projection surface in the virtual space; ascertaining, based on the depth map, a particular region of the image from the virtual camera in which the geometrical projection surface lies in a certain distance range in relation to the virtual camera; and Gaussian blurring of the image from the virtual camera in the region in which the particular region is imaged.
